Is the Wyze Cam v3 Worth It?
Best budget baby camera. For a second room, a grandparent's house or a tight budget, the Wyze Cam does the job for $36. It scored low on privacy for good reason and it lacks a parent unit, so it is a supplement rather than the main monitor for most families.
Wyze Cam v3 Pros & Cons
- $36; local recording to microSD with no subscription
- Colour night vision with the starlight sensor
- Two-way talk and sound alerts
- Works away from home
- A security camera, not a monitor: no parent unit, no dedicated alerts
- Wyze has had security incidents; enable two-factor
- Sound alerts are crude; latency 2–3 seconds
